I am sending this ad to inform everyone of a New Off-Road-Park for Trucks/Jeeps ATV/Dirt Bikes coming in April 2009. It will feature

· 50 + acres Off-Road-Trails with boulders, mud pits, steep hills, and logs on the trails

· 20 + acres ATV/Dirt Bike Moto Cross Track with jumps, pits and wooded off road trails

· 10 + acre field of different kinds/styles mud pits

· 10 acres camping lots

This Off-Road-Park will be located in

Lincoln County off Hwy W (Foley, MO)
